Working capital

Working capital is the cash your enterprise is able to purchase. It is the difference between the assets/income along with your complete expenditures-including membership payable, inventory, and you can payroll will cost you.

Protecting a business mortgage helps improve working capital. https://perfectloans24.com/payday-loans-in/merrillville/ The greater amount of you have got throughout the bank to spare, the greater finances disperse. This will help to slow down the likelihood of being unable to pay getting expenses (instance stock) as you don’t possess sufficient currency coming in.

Regular gaps as well as bring about quick-label problems with earnings. If you find yourself ramping up adverts invest before the holidays, particularly, you will possibly not make any funds until weeks afterwards.

Capital selection including membership receivable funding and merchant cash advances are a good options here. Programs was canned quickly with the kind of fund and you may recognition costs are highest, so you’re able to safeguards unexpected bills towards the short notice. (However, remember: the faster the loan, the higher the pace normally.)
